Payment Methods and Security: Keeping Your Chips Safe
Depositing and withdrawing funds at Wino Casino is straightforward, with a selection of popular payment methods covering credit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. The processing times are reasonable, though not lightning-fast, which might test the patience of those used to instant gratification.
| Payment Method | Deposit Time | Withdrawal Time | Fees |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visa/MasterCard | Instant | 2-5 business days | None |
| PayPal | Instant | 1-3 business days | None |
| Skrill | Instant | 1-3 business days | None |
| Bank Transfer | 1-3 business days | 3-7 business days | Possible fees |
